Hydrodynamics, Take 1


Dear shipmates,

With the completion of the "frontier maintenance" algorithm, we are finally ready to add a plethora of new features to Floating Sandbox which may now be implemented efficiently thanks to the detection of the edges of a ship.

The first such feature is "hydrodynamics": while previous versions of Floating Sandbox only implemented the friction component of water drag, version 1.16 will also implement its pressure component, which acts on the edges of physical bodies imparting directional thrust and rotational moments.

Here's a comparison of sinking things before and after the implementation of pressure drag:
